manila/zuul.d/project.yaml
OpenStack Release Bot 10810ece5e Add Python3 zed unit tests
This is an automatically generated patch to ensure unit testing
is in place for all the of the tested runtimes for zed.

See also the PTI in governance [1].

[1]: https://governance.openstack.org/tc/reference/project-testing-interface.html

Change-Id: I2b004da23d93e180a9264f4d19a0a102e408d224
2022-05-23 17:05:32 +09:00

93 lines
2.6 KiB
YAML

- project:
templates:
- publish-openstack-docs-pti
- openstack-cover-jobs
- openstack-python3-zed-jobs
- check-requirements
- release-notes-jobs-python3
- periodic-stable-jobs
check:
jobs:
- manila-tox-genconfig
- openstack-tox-pylint:
voting: false
timeout: 5400
- openstack-tox-cover:
voting: false
- manila-tempest-plugin-dummy-no-dhss
- manila-tempest-plugin-dummy-dhss
- manila-tempest-plugin-lvm
- manila-tempest-plugin-cephfs-native:
voting: false
- manila-tempest-plugin-cephfs-nfs:
voting: false
- manila-tempest-plugin-container:
voting: false
- manila-tempest-plugin-generic:
voting: false
- manila-tempest-plugin-glusterfs-native:
voting: false
- manila-tempest-plugin-glusterfs-nfs:
voting: false
- manila-tempest-plugin-zfsonlinux:
voting: false
- manila-grenade:
voting: false
- manila-grenade-skip-level:
voting: false
- manila-rally-no-ss:
voting: false
- manila-rally-ss:
voting: false
gate:
queue: manila
jobs:
- manila-tempest-plugin-dummy-no-dhss
- manila-tempest-plugin-dummy-dhss
- manila-tempest-plugin-lvm
experimental:
jobs:
- tripleo-ci-centos-8-scenario004-standalone
- job:
name: manila-tox-genconfig
parent: openstack-tox
description: |
Run tests for manila project.
Uses tox with the ``genconfig`` environment.
post-run: playbooks/manila-tox-genconfig/post.yaml
vars:
tox_envlist: genconfig
- job:
name: manila-rally-no-ss
parent: rally-task-manila-no-ss
irrelevant-files: &irrelevant-files
- ^(test-|)requirements.txt$
- ^.*\.rst$
- ^api-ref/.*$
- ^doc/.*$
- ^manila/tests/.*$
- ^releasenotes/.*$
- ^setup.cfg$
- ^tools/.*$
- ^tox.ini$
vars:
rally_task: rally-jobs/rally-manila-no-ss.yaml
devstack_plugins:
rally-openstack: https://opendev.org/openstack/rally-openstack
required-projects:
- openstack/rally-openstack
- job:
name: manila-rally-ss
parent: rally-task-manila-ss
irrelevant-files: *irrelevant-files
vars:
rally_task: rally-jobs/rally-manila.yaml
devstack_plugins:
rally-openstack: https://opendev.org/openstack/rally-openstack
required-projects:
- openstack/rally-openstack